You can use a bunt cake pan for this traditional cake recipe.
Ingredients:
- 10 Honey Crisp apples sliced thinly
- 1/4 cup sugar
- cinnamon
- 2 1/4 Cup flour
- 2 cups sugar
- 2 1/4 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p. salt
- 3 eggs
- 3/4 cup safflower oil
- 3 tsp.vanilla
- 1/2 cup freshly squeezed orange juice
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
- Grease a bundt pan.
- In a Kitchen Aid bowl mix sliced apples with cinnamon and sugar.
- Mix dry ingredients.
- Add wet ingredients and mix in Kitchen Aid.
- Pour 1/3 apples into pan.
- Add 1/2 of batter.
- Add 1/3 more apples.
- Add rest of batter.
- Top layer should be layered neatly. (the photo above is a different version of an apple cake but that is how the apple should be layered).
- Bake 1 hour and 45 minutes till knife comes out clean.
